I just set up, as promised, the web page containing a collection of
.gnus file that was sent to me by other Gnus users. Currently,
there is only 5 of us on that page, but I would like people
submitting their (cleaned up) file to me so I can add it to the
page.
As I already said in an earlier email, I think this project should
help new users learn new tricks from the pros among us, and let
others share their knowledge on how to tweek Gnus to their needs.
Oftentimes, I've learned quite a few new things from reading other
people's .emacs or .gnus file and I think this project has great
educational potential.
After .gnus file, I'll probably end up creating a page for .SCORE
files too.
